Hi! I'm currently polishing debian-installer on m68k [1]. For that, I'm testing on various emulators like qemu-m68k and Aranym. Testing on the latter revealed a problem with falconide, namely device nodes not being created under /dev meaning the cdrom-detect module in debian-installer won't be able to find the CD-ROM drive [2].
Can anyone give me a hint what might be missing here? Do we need to implement modlias_show and _hotplug [3,4] for falconide [5] or are we missing something else? If you want to test this yourself, please use the kernel and initrd from [6] to boot debian-installer and you must "debian-installer/framebuffer=false" pass on the kernel command line.
